Modification of Polyester and Polyamide Fabrics by Different in Situ Plasma Polymerization Methods

Five different modification types were applied. Fabrics were directly treated in acrylic acid, water, air, O2 and argon plasma. The plasma conditions insert ignore into journalissuearticles values(i.e., exposure time and discharge power); were changed to control the extent of plasma surface modification. Wettability, soil resistance and dyebility of PET fabrics were significantly improved by this method. More hydrophilic surfaces were created by all the methods.
